entreat
verb: If you entreat someone to do something, you ask them very politely and seriously to do it.

entreat in American English
to behave toward; treat
to make an earnest appeal; plead
intransitive verb: to make an earnest request or petition
transitive verb: to ask (a person) earnestly; beseech; implore; beg

entreat in British English
verb: to ask (a person) earnestly; beg or plead with; implore
